Moai tattoos represent the iconic stone statues found on Easter Island. They symbolize ancestral spirits, protection, and connection to one's heritage or ancestral roots. Moai tattoos can also signify strength and resilience, as the statues themselves are a testament to the skill and determination of the Rapa Nui people who carved them. Additionally, these tattoos may represent a sense of mystery and enigma, as the true purpose and creation of the statues remain largely unknown. A good place for a moai tattoo could be on the shoulder or upper arm, as it can serve as a strong symbol of protection or a reminder of one's ancestral ties. Alternatively, it could be placed on the calf or thigh, symbolizing a connection to the Earth and representing the strength and endurance of the individual.
